ChainCatcher reported that on Thursday, a group of cryptocurrency industry executives held a conference call with White House officials and advisers to Vice President Kamala Harris to provide their opinions as Democratic presidential candidates formulate policy positions on cryptocurrency issues. Industry executives elaborated on their concerns about crypto policies. According to people familiar with the matter, neither White House representatives nor Harris' advisers made any commitments.

The call was attended by executives from Coinbase, Ripple, Kraken, Circle, and venture capitalists Mark Cuban, Chris Dixon, and Ron Conway. It was also attended by White House Deputy Chief of Staff Bruce Reed, National Economic Advisor Lael Brainard, Undersecretary of the Treasury Wally Adeyemo, and Senior Advisor to the Vice President and Director of Legislative Affairs Kristine Lucius.
